Factors to Think about When Choosing an Energy-Efficient A/c System

1. Size Matters: Appropriate Sizing for Ideal Efficiency

Choosing the right size of a cooling and heating system is crucial for optimum efficiency and performance. A small system will battle to properly cool down or warm your home, causing raised energy usage and discomfort. On the various other hand, an oversized device may short cycle and fall short to remove humidity successfully. To identify the ideal dimension for your home, consult with a certified cooling and heating professional.

2. Energy Efficiency Ratings: Understanding SEER and EER

When assessing capacity HVAC systems, pay attention to their Seasonal Power Efficiency Proportion (SEER) and Energy Effectiveness Ratio (EER) rankings. These rankings indicate exactly how successfully the system converts electrical input right into cooling or home heating result. Greater SEER and EER worths signify higher energy efficiency.

3. Power Star Accreditation: Recognizing Superior Efficiency

Look for HVAC systems with Energy Celebrity certification. This classification guarantees that the system meets or exceeds rigid energy performance guidelines set by the Environmental Protection Agency (EPA). Energy Star-certified systems are designed to eat less energy without compromising performance or comfort.
